Retrospective chart review of skin cancer presence in the wide excisions

摘      要:AIM: To investigate cancer cell absence or presence in wide excision after biopsy of squamous cell carcinoma(SCC) and basal cell carcinoma(BCC) ***: 200 patients(100 BCC and 100 SCC) from the same dermatology clinic, who had positive margin upon biopsy, were selected from a computer generated randomized report. All selected patients had wide excision following biopsy. To determine the correlation of gender, age distribution and cancer absence, BCC and SCC cases were separated based on excision-cancer absent or present after wide excision. χ2 tests, Fisher s exact tests were used to analyze the ratio of male to female between excision-cancer absent and excision-cancer present patients, while Mann-Whitney U test were used to compare the age distribution in the two groups. Statistical analyses were performed using SPSS version 16.0 for ***: Our retrospective chart review of the patients showed that cancer cells were absent in 49% of BCC patients(n = 100) and 64% of SCC patients(n = 100) who had previously had positive margins upon biopsy. Gender analysis showed the ratio of male to female(M/F) in the BCC arm was significantly higher compared with the SCC arm in those with excision-cancer absent(2.06 vs 0.66; P = 0.004; χ2 test). But M/F of excision-cancer absent and excision-cancer present in neither BCC nor SCC patients was statistically significant. Age adjustment showed no significant difference between excision-cancer absent and excision-cancer present in BCC and SCC patients. Nevertheless, in excision-cancer absent cases, the age distribution showed that the BCC patients were younger than SCC patients(average age 67 vs 74; P 0.001; Mann-Whitney U test).
